Pir Ahmad Kandi (Persian: پيراحمدكندي, also Romanized as Pīr Aḩmad Kandī)[1] is a village in Avajiq-e Shomali Rural District, Dashtaki District, Chaldoran County, West Azerbaijan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 200, in 38 families.[2]
